clamav-0.95.3 & check-0.9.8 on Leopard

Tigerの場合、IntelマシンもPowerPCマシンも、特に問題はなかった。

Leepardと、Snow Leopardで困る。
うまくいったりいかなかったり。Intelだから、PowerPCだから、という訳ではないようだ。


ちなみに、無茶ぶりを示す Power Mac G4 Cube ( PowerPC G4 450MHz ) に、Sonnet の SG4-C1800 を乗せたマシン、これもLeoperdにしてある、でも、問題なさそうだった。
無茶ぶりに関しては、別に書いた方がいいかな。

そもそも、

---------- ---------- ---------- ---------- ----------
Intel pc
---------- ---------- ---------- ---------- ----------
sh
export CFLAGS='-arch i686' 
export LDFLAGS='-arch i686' 
./configure --enable-check --prefix=/usr/local/clamXav --build=i686-apple-darwin`uname -r`

---------- ---------- ---------- ---------- ----------
Intel Mac ... Snow Leopard
---------- ---------- ---------- ---------- ----------
sh
export CFLAGS='-arch x86_64' 
export LDFLAGS='-arch x86_64' 
./configure --enable-check --prefix=/usr/local/clamXav --build=i686-apple-darwin`uname -r`

を実行すると、
  :  :
checking check.h usability... yes
checking check.h presence... yes
checking for check.h... yes
checking linking with check... configure: unable to compile/link with check
configure: error: 

ERROR!  Check was configured, but not found.  Get it from http://check.sf.net/


と表示して、configureスクリプトが止まるのだ、な。

checkに関しては、portで導入した、はず、だ。で、
/usr/local/lib/libcheck*
を調べてみると、なんか、機械によってバラバラ、だし。

念のため、
port -df uninstall check
の実行後、
port -d install check
を実行してみたが、自宅サーバ、MacBookPro Leopard、MacBookPro Snow Loepard、はダメだった。

で、checkを手動で導入。こちらは、いわゆる普通の手順で難なく成功。
その後、改めて、clamavのconfigureスクリプトを実行すると、問題なく進む。

/usr/local/lib/libcheck.*
が、portコマンドによってシンボリックリンクされている機械は、とりあえず、このような手順を踏まなくてもいいようだった。
つまり、上記3台は、シンボリックリンクが、ヘン、だったのかもしれない。

Tigerの場合も同様だろう。単に、
/usr/local/lib/libcheck.*
のファイルの問題、だと思いたい。


トラックバック(2)

このブログ記事を参照しているブログ一覧: clamav-0.95.3 & check-0.9.8 on Leopard

このブログ記事に対するトラックバックURL: http://www.kumecchi.net/mt/mt-tb.cgi/1020

神経症性うつ病日記 - clamav-0.96 (2010年4月27日 10:57)

4/1に出ていたらしい。職場のDNSサーバーのcrontabで、 00 23 * * 0 chk_freshclamというjobを動かしている。... 続きを読む

神経症性うつ病日記 - clamav-0.96の続き (2010年4月27日 22:27)

ここに書いてあった。結局、checkモジュールらしい。で、改めて、checkを導入(し直し)したら、うまくいきましたっふんっMacPortsで導入した、つ... 続きを読む

コメントする

QRコード

QRコード対応携帯からアクセスできます
QRコード対応携帯からアクセスできます  
Creative Commons License
このブログのライセンスは クリエイティブ・コモンズライセンス.
Powered by Movable Type 5.12

Yahoo!ブログの記事

飼い主になっていただきます : 2012年01月14日

病院の玄関のフラワーポッド : 2012年01月10日

病院の水槽の生き物 : 2012年01月09日

2円の買い物 : 2012年01月07日

新年のご挨拶 : 2012年01月03日

阿蘇にて、2011/12/17-18 : 2011年12月20日

時速1000Km/hじゃ、の、別バージョン : 2011年12月19日

時速1000Km/hじゃ : 2011年12月18日

ぶどう、では、ない : 2011年12月15日

怖い顔 : 2011年12月13日

月別 アーカイブ

2011

  3 2 1

2010

  12 11 10 9 8 7 6 5 4 3 2

2009

  11 10 6 5 4 3 2 1

2008

  11 9 8 7 6 5 4 3 2

2007

  12 11 8 7 6 5 4 3 2 1

2006

  12 11 10 9 8 7 6 5 4 3 2 1

2005

  12 11 10 9 8 7 6 4 3 1

2004

  12 11 10 9 8 7 6 5 4

2003

  12 7 6 5 4 3 1

2002

  12 11 9 8 7 6 5 4 3 2 1

2001

  12 11 10 9 8 7 6 5 4 3 2 1

2000

  12 11 10 9 8